The Complete Overview of How to Play with a Rubik’s Cube

The Rubik’s Cube is deceptively simple: a 3x3 grid of nine squares on each of six faces, each square a different color. But those 20 movable pieces—eight corner cubes, 12 edge pieces, and six center cubes—create 43 quintillion possible combinations. That’s why learning how to play with a Rubik’s Cube starts with understanding its structure. The centers are fixed (they define the cube’s color scheme), while the edges and corners move around them. The goal? Return every face to a single color, aligning edges and corners in a way that seems impossible at first but becomes intuitive with practice.

Most beginners approach the cube haphazardly, twisting random edges until—by sheer luck—they stumble upon a solution. But true progress comes from method. The cube is solved layer by layer: first the white cross (or any color), then the white corners, followed by the middle layer, and finally the top. Each step builds on the last, turning chaos into order. The key is patience. Frustration is inevitable, but every misstep is a lesson. Even speedcubers, who solve the cube in seconds, once spent hours memorizing algorithms. Historical Background and Evolution

The Rubik’s Cube was invented in 1974 by Hungarian sculptor Ernő Rubik, who originally called it the "Magic Cube." His goal wasn’t to create a puzzle but to demonstrate 3D movement in a tangible way. Little did he know, his invention would become the best-selling toy of all time, with over 450 million units sold worldwide. The cube’s simplicity masked its complexity, making it an instant sensation. By the 1980s, it had spread globally, sparking competitions and a subculture of solvers who pushed the limits of speed and technique.

Today, the Rubik’s Cube is more than a toy—it’s a competitive sport. The World Cube Association (WCA) governs official competitions, where solvers vie for records in events like 3x3, 4x4, and even "one-handed" solving. The current world record stands at 3.13 seconds, set by Max Park in 2023. But the cube’s evolution hasn’t stopped there. Variations like the Mirror Cube (where stickers are replaced with reflective surfaces) and the Pyraminx (a triangular twist puzzle) have expanded the genre. Core Mechanisms: How It Works

At its heart, the Rubik’s Cube is a system of interlocking pieces. The center cubes are fixed relative to each other, serving as the reference points for each color. The edges (two-colored pieces) and corners (three-colored) are what move, allowing infinite configurations. When you twist a face, you’re not just moving one piece—you’re affecting an entire layer. This interconnectedness is what makes the cube so challenging: a single misstep can unravel hours of progress. The key to solving it lies in controlling these movements deliberately, using algorithms (predefined sequences of turns) to position pieces without disrupting the rest.

Understanding notation is crucial. The cube uses letters to represent face turns: F (front), B (back), U (up), D (down), L (left), R (right). A prime (’) means a clockwise turn, while a number (e.g., F2) means two turns. For example, "R U R’ U’" is a common algorithm for swapping two edge pieces. Beginners often memorize these sequences, but advanced solvers internalize them, turning the cube into an extension of their hands. The more you practice, the more intuitive the movements become—until solving the cube feels like second nature.

Comprehensive FAQs

Q: How long does it take to learn how to play with a Rubik’s Cube?

A: The time varies. Beginners can solve it in 30 minutes with a tutorial, but mastering advanced techniques (like CFOP or Roux methods) takes months. Consistency is key—practice 10-15 minutes daily for faster progress.

Q: Do I need a special cube to learn how to play with a Rubik’s Cube?

A: Not necessarily. A standard 3x3 cube is fine for beginners. However, smoother cubes (like the GAN 12 or YJ M6) improve speed as you advance. Avoid cheap cubes—they’re harder to turn and may frustrate learning.

Q: Can solving a Rubik’s Cube improve my memory?

A: Absolutely. Memorizing algorithms and tracking multiple layers simultaneously enhances working memory. Studies link cubing to better spatial reasoning and recall, similar to learning a new language.

Q: What’s the best method for beginners learning how to play with a Rubik’s Cube?

A: Start with the Beginner’s Method (white cross → white corners → middle layer → yellow cross). Once comfortable, transition to CFOP (for speed) or Roux (for efficiency). Apps like Cube Timer guide step-by-step.

Q: Is it possible to solve a Rubik’s Cube without looking?

A: Yes! This is called "blindfolded solving." It requires memorizing the cube’s state before covering it, then solving using algorithms. Advanced solvers use techniques like memory palaces** to recall positions. It’s rare for beginners but a common challenge in competitions.
